NX500 512GB PCIe NVME M.2 SSD utilizes M.2 connectors and supports 4-channel PCIe 3.0 and NVMe 1.3 protocols. It has a read speed of up to 2100MB/s. The latest 3D NAND TLC flash cells are carefully selected to provide exceptional storage density and reliability. The NX500 has passed rigorous testing for performance, reliability, power loss protection, applications, and compatibility with the latest motherboards. It also supports LDPC for reliable and worry-free data storage. With its wear-leveling functionality, the drive’s lifespan is extended.

Capacity | 512GB |
Interface | M.2, NVMe 1.3 |
Max.Seq Reading Speed | 2100 MB/s |
Max.Seq Writing Speed | 1700 MB/s |
Storage Temperature | -40℃ ~ 85℃ |
Working Temperature | 0℃ ~ 70℃ |
Size | 80 mm x 22 mm x 2.8 mm |
Limited Warranty (TBW) | 5 Years |
